Who do you guys think will be our greatest challenge next season as we go for another shot at the Cup. With all the talk about what we need to do to gear up the roster, that is only half of what needs to be done to win the Cup. Getting past the competition is the next part, and much tougher.
I would have to say that most teams at the bottom of the standings this season (Edmonton, Colorado, St Louis, etc) may be poised to make the playoffs again, after each of them went through a semi process of rebuilding, but not quite fit to be a contender just yet.
Over the past two seasons, we pretty much knew who our toughest opponents would be. Obviously Detroit, since they are full of playoff warriors, and give trouble to every team they face in the playoffs. Chicago and Vancouver were both teams that gave us trouble during the regular season. I looked at their records before those two seasons, and they seemed to have built up a little bit over the course of maybe 2-4 seasons before they won the conference championship. They both emerged from being close to the bottom of the playoff seeds, to going higher until they showed the energy to go further into the playoffs.
Which teams do you think will be our toughest adversaries next year?
